even

  博客园 :: 首页 :: 新随笔 :: 联系 :: 订阅 :: 管理 ::

随笔分类 -  react.js

摘要:1、Redux Toolkit Redux Toolkit是官方推荐的编写Redux的逻辑写法 简称RTK, 这工具是为了实现标准化逻辑,方便对redux进行简化管理 2、Redux Toolkit的安装 npm install @reduxjs/toolkit // 注意:这个工具简化的是操作,集 阅读全文
posted @ 2021-05-04 22:58 even_blogs 阅读(93) 评论(0) 推荐(0)

摘要:1、介绍 dva首先是基于redux和redux-saga的数据流方案,然后为了简化开发体验, dva还额外内置了react-router和fetch, 所以也可以理解为一个轻量级的应用框架 dva相当于集成了redux全家桶: redux, react-redux,react-router-dom 阅读全文
posted @ 2021-04-26 08:44 even_blogs 阅读(95) 评论(0) 推荐(0)

摘要:1、创建react + typescript项目 create-react-app project --template typescript 2、配置react的基础配置 安装craco依赖 因为react模板中webpack中的配置是隐藏的,虽然可以使用命令让指定的配置显示出来,但是会增加阅读和 阅读全文
posted @ 2021-04-16 23:48 even_blogs 阅读(1692) 评论(0) 推荐(0)

摘要:1、react中样式声明方式 内联样式 import { PureComponent, ReactElement } from 'react'; class App extends PureComponent { public render(): ReactElement { return ( // 阅读全文
posted @ 2021-04-11 23:47 even_blogs 阅读(1017) 评论(0) 推荐(0)

摘要:1、router的安装 在react中,router的使用需要依赖react-router-dom npm i react-router-dom 2、router的使用 路由有分两种模式 hash 模式: HashRouter history 模式: BrowserRouter 入门案例 使用rou 阅读全文
posted @ 2021-04-09 00:02 even_blogs 阅读(264) 评论(0) 推荐(0)

摘要:1、redux描述 Redux 是 JavaScript 状态容器,提供可预测化的状态管理, 学习网站 2、redux的基本使用 redux的三大原则: 单一数据源(只创建一个store) state是只读的 使用纯函数来执行修改 安装 npm i redux --save 初始化redux imp 阅读全文
posted @ 2021-04-06 23:28 even_blogs 阅读(350) 评论(0) 推荐(0)

摘要:1、useImperativeHandle的用法 当使用 useImperativeHandle 时,你通常会与 forwardRef 一起使用,以允许你暴露一些子组件内部的方法或属性,以便父组件可以直接访问。以下是一个使用 TypeScript 的例子,演示如何在子组件内使用 useImperat 阅读全文
posted @ 2021-04-06 12:21 even_blogs 阅读(1597) 评论(0) 推荐(0)

摘要:1、react组件的封装 在进行react组件封装的时候,如果需要实现类似vue里的slot的功能,可以通过props.children来实现,通常来讲,props.children接收到的类型分成三种,String, Array, Object, undefined, 如果做具名插槽就需要做进一步 阅读全文
posted @ 2021-04-04 01:11 even_blogs 阅读(966) 评论(0) 推荐(0)

摘要:1、react在进行props的祥细配置 react在进行props祥细配置的时候,可以配置默认值,参数的类型,以及是否是一定要传 import {Component} from 'react' import reactDom from 'react-dom' import PropTypes fr 阅读全文
posted @ 2021-03-31 00:42 even_blogs 阅读(387) 评论(0) 推荐(0)

摘要:1、react脚手架的安装 npm i create-react-app -g 创建react项目 creact-react-app 文件名称 注意:在项目中的package.json中的react-script是creact-react-app的核心部件,可以自动构建项目 , 以及编译,相当于we 阅读全文
posted @ 2021-03-26 13:26 even_blogs 阅读(255) 评论(0) 推荐(0)